- How long do we keep your data?
We are obliged to keep records made in relation to AML/CFT law for at least 10 years after our relationship ends. These records include your identification data and the transactions you have completed with us.
If we conduct a personal visit or telephone contact, an appropriate record will be retained for 6 years after the visit or contact according to the Customer and Investor Protection Rules.
If your personal data has been collected and processed for other purposes, we will not retain it longer than necessary to fulfil those purposes. For example, if we provided you with quotes you did not accept, our related communication will be kept for a much shorter period.
- What are your rights?
The following outlines your legal privacy rights that QInvest is required to uphold. Due to the complexity of data protection regulations, QInvest can provide explanations and support if you need assistance exercising these rights.
- Access
You can ask us if we hold any of your personal data and if we do, we will provide you with detailed information about this. Should you need a copy of your personal data that is being processed by QInvest, we will provide it.
- Rectification
Although we strive to ensure the accuracy of all data, there may be occasions where your personal information is not correct. If you identify any inaccuracies, you can contact us so that we can promptly rectify the erroneous data.
- Erasure of the data
If you believe we are retaining your personal data longer than necessary, you may request us to delete it. We will comply unless retention is required by record-keeping obligations or other justified reasons.
- Restriction
Under certain circumstances, you are entitled to request the restriction of processing of your personal data. This means that we will retain your data without engaging in further processing activities. For example, you may ask us to preserve your information beyond the standard retention period if you wish to be contacted for future opportunities.
- Objection
When our lawful basis for processing your personal data is considered as QInvest legitimate interest, you have the right to object to this consideration. You will be required to provide justification for this position in order to facilitate an assessment of our legitimate interest. If your objection is valid, it may be accepted.
- Data portability
You have the right to request that QInvest provides file with your personal data to you or to other organization. Considering the relationship between QInvest and its customers, from our point of view this is generally not applicable to our relationship. Nevertheless, we will review such requests carefully and act in accordance with established procedures.
